Causes of malfunction and diagnosis of the correction system

The first step in solving the problem is a thorough diagnosis. Most often, the problem lies in the corrector drive itself, which wears out over time. The plastic gears inside the mechanism become brittle and break under stress, especially if you often carry passengers in the back seat or the trunk is loaded to capacity. Electric headlight corrector on Nissan Maxima A33 It works on the principle of changing the position of the rod, which physically rotates the headlight reflector.

The second most common cause is a breakdown in electrical contact. Moisture penetrating into the engine compartment or into the headlights themselves leads to oxidation of the connectors. This causes increased resistance in the circuit, and the motor simply does not receive enough current to rotate. Pay attention to the condition of the wiring going to the control unit and to the drives themselves. Angle adjuster stops working if the circuit is open or shorted.

Sometimes the problem may not be in the mechanism, but in the control unit itself, located on the instrument panel. The mode shift knob may have wear on the contacts inside or oxidation. To understand exactly where the fault is located, you need to check the voltage at the drive connectors when switching modes. If there is voltage, but the drive does not work, the problem is mechanical. If there is no voltage, look for a break in the wires or a faulty unit.

Design features of the drive on the Nissan Maxima A33

The uniqueness of the system Nissan Maxima A33 consists of using electromechanical drives built directly into the headlight housing. Unlike some other cars, where adjustment is carried out by cable or pneumatics, it uses a compact electric motor with a gearbox. This provides high accuracy, but poses a risk of breakage due to shock or vibration.

It is important to understand that the corrector drive is not a separate module that can be easily removed and replaced without affecting the headlight. Often to replace it you have to remove the entire optics from the car. Inside the mechanism there is a worm gear that converts the rotation of the motor into linear movement of the rod. It is this rod that rests on the reflector adjusting screw.

The plastic elements used in these drives lose their properties over time due to temperature changes. In winter, plastic becomes brittle, and in summer it softens, which accelerates wear. Corrector drive often fails precisely because the teeth on the gear break, which leads to the rod getting stuck in one position. In some cases, owners try to lubricate the mechanism, but this is only a temporary measure if the teeth are already damaged.

Step-by-step instructions for replacing the corrector drive

The replacement process begins with removing the headlight. Open the hood and unscrew the bolts securing the upper part of the headlight. Please note that on Nissan Maxima A33 You may also need to unscrew the bottom bolts or remove the bumper for easy access. Be extremely careful when removing to avoid damaging the fragile plastic fasteners.

The next step is to disconnect the electrical connectors. Locate the connector going to the corrector drive and press the latch to release it. Carefully disconnect the wiring, being careful not to pull on the wires themselves, namely the connector body. After this, you can remove the drive unit itself from the headlight housing. It is usually held on by several screws or latches that need to be carefully pryed off with a screwdriver.

Installing a new drive is carried out in the reverse order. Before installing new screws, make sure the actuator stem is in the correct position (usually the middle position). This is important so that when you turn on the ignition, the headlights do not start jerking sharply, trying to find their position. Attach the connector and check the operation of the system without assembling the entire structure yet.

Adjusting the headlight angle after repair

After replacing the drive or repairing the wiring, it is necessary to adjust the light. Simply installing a new mechanism is not enough, since the position of the reflector may have changed. To set it up correctly, you will need a flat vertical wall and a normally loaded vehicle (driver + passenger). Park the car 5 meters from the wall and turn on the low beams.

On the wall, mark the height of the center of the headlight and draw a horizontal line. Then lower this line 5-7 cm down - this will be the cutoff line of the light beam. By rotating the corrector knob on the instrument panel, ensure that the upper limit of the light coincides with the lower line. On Nissan Maxima A33 this is done automatically when you turn the knob, but sometimes manual adjustment is required with a screw on the headlight itself.

If you see that the light is still not coming out correctly, the problem may be that the actuator is not installed correctly. Check to see if the stem is twisted or stuck in the extreme position. Headlight adjustment - This is a critical stage on which the effectiveness of road lighting depends. Don't neglect it, even if the light seems to be on normally.

Typical errors and ways to prevent them

One of the most common mistakes is trying to repair plastic gears without replacing them. Many people try to glue broken teeth or insert a piece of wood. This is an unreliable solution that can lead to repeated failure at the most inopportune moment. Plastic that has been subjected to stress has already lost its properties, and gluing will not restore its strength.

Another mistake is ignoring wiring problems. Often owners change the drive, but do not check the condition of the contacts. An oxidized connector can again cause the new mechanism to fail due to voltage surges or insufficient power. Always use a multimeter to check continuity before installing new parts.

Also, do not forget about tightness. When assembling the headlight, make sure that all seals are in place. If you leave a gap, moisture and dust will get in, causing the optics to fog up and quickly wear out the new components. Sealing the headlight is as important as the operation of the corrector drive itself.

How to check the functionality of the corrector without removing the headlight?

For a quick check, turn on the ignition and turn the adjustment knob on the instrument panel. Shine the light at a wall or other object. If you see that the spot of light changes depending on the position of the handle, then the system is working. If the stain remains in place, the problem is either in the drive or in the wiring.

Is it possible to use universal drives instead of original ones?

It is possible to use universal drives, but this requires modification of the mounts and adjustment of the rod length. Original parts are better in size and characteristics, so their installation is preferable. If you do decide to use a universal solution, make sure it is compatible with your headlight model.

Why did the corrector stop working after washing the engine?

Water may have gotten into the connectors or inside the drive, causing a short circuit or oxidation of the contacts. Allow the system to dry completely and check the condition of the connectors. If the problem persists, the water may have damaged the motor winding and the drive will need to be replaced.

How often do headlights on a Nissan Maxima A33 need to be adjusted?

It is recommended that adjustments be carried out annually or after each lamp replacement, suspension repair or accident. Also check the settings before long trips at night to ensure safe driving.

What to do if the corrector knob turns, but the light does not change?

Most likely, the plastic gear inside the handle mechanism on the instrument panel or inside the drive itself is broken. In this case, it is necessary to replace the broken unit. Check the integrity of the gears when dismantling the control unit.
